Scooters, 125cc Glamour and Splendor drive Hero MotoCorp’s Q1 FY2017 performance

Hero MotoCorp has reported its highest-ever quarterly sales volumes at 17,45,389 units and a gross turnover of Rs 8,010.66 crore for Q1 FY2017.

Hero MotoCorp, the largest two-wheeler manufacturer in India, has reported its highest-ever quarterly sales volumes at 17,45,389 units, which resulted in a gross turnover of Rs 8,010.66 crore for Q1 FY2017.

Reportedly, the company sold 99,562 units more than its Q1 FY2016 sales of 16,45,867 units, which marked a growth of 6.05 percent YoY for the period. Its gross turnover for the corresponding quarter of previous fiscal stood at Rs 7,435.47 crore.

The growth in quarterly turnover was also met by a corresponding rise in expenses in Q1 FY2017. The cost of materials consumed for the quarter ended June 30, 2016, stood at Rs 5,033.66 crore as against Rs 4,869.43 crore reported in Q1 FY2016, a jump of 3.37 percent YoY.

However, on the profit after tax (PAT) front, Hero MotoCorp, at Rs 883.10 crore, recorded its highest ever for any quarter in Q1 FY2017. The company’s Q1 FY2016 PAT stood at Rs 747.54 crore.

According to an official note from the company, the Q1 FY2017 EBITDA margin also improved to its highest ever at 16.63 percent as against 15.09 percent in Q1 FY2016.

The rise in the company’s EBITDA margins can be attributed to the growth in the sale of its 125cc motorcycle models such as Glamour and Super Splendor, and the new Duet and Maestro Edge scooters.

“Providing additional momentum to the growth trajectory has been the 125cc segment where the company now commands a well over 50 percent market share, thanks to the large volume contributions from Glamour and Super Splendor. In Q1 FY2017, the Glamour grew by 32 percent and the Super Splendor grew by 29 percent over the corresponding quarter of the previous fiscal,” quotes the official release from Hero MotoCorp.

Growing market share   

According to industry sales data, Hero MotoCorp’s market share in the 110cc-125cc motorcycle segment rose from 39.41 percent in Q1 FY2016 to 41.20 percent in Q1 this fiscal. The company’s sales volume in this segment grew from 173,731 units in Q1 FY2016 to 225,015 units in Q1 FY2017, marking a healthy jump of 29.52 percent YoY, all thanks to the soaring sales of its Glamour model.

Similarly, in the overall scooter segment, Hero MotoCorp’s market share has recorded a commendable YoY jump in Q1 FY2017. The company sold 210,876 scooters in Q1 FY2017 as against 148,908 scooters in Q1 FY2016, thereby growing by an impressive 41.61 percent YoY. This has helped the company grab additional market share, which is now 15.37 percent in Q1 FY2017 compared to 13.79 percent in Q1 FY2016.

Splendor iSmart 110 to drive gains

What will further work in Hero MotoCorp’s favour in the coming months is its all-new motorcycle, which was grounds-up developed at its Jaipur-based R&D facility by its in-house engineers. The model, which marks the company’s serious entry into the growing 110cc motorcycle market, is also the latest offering under its popular Splendor brand and comes with its pocket-friendly i3S technology.

While the company has reported that the Splendor iSmart 110’s initial response has been positive, the model is expected to take on the current market leaders, the Honda Livo and the Dream series.

Commenting on his company’s highest quarterly sales for Q1 FY2017, Pawan Munjal, chairman, MD and CEO, Hero MotoCorp, said; “The first quarter of this fiscal carried forward the growth trajectory that we set for ourselves in the previous quarter. The sales growth is reflected in the positive financial results for the quarter and has given us the momentum to carry forward as we prepare for the upcoming festive season. With the above-average monsoon so far and the implementation of the 7th Pay Commission recommendations, we remain cautiously optimistic about the remaining months of FY2017.”
